Hi all,
I wonder if there are any people who Knew of the Shaw Family from Tennyson Street Bootle.
As far as I know there was The father George, his wife (name unknown) grandparents.
A son Maurice and a son George.
The Father Moved to America followed by his eldest son.
They lived there til they died.
The Father remarried in America to a woman who was, it is said from Liverpool . Bedford
Road area....Has anyone any ideas I wonder

John,

1911 census for the Shaw family 44 Marsh Lane Bootle

Elizabeth Shaw (mother) widow age 55 born Tilstock Shropshire
Alexander son age 25 Pawnbroker's assistant
John Wm son age 19 Mariner
Albert son age 15 shop boy
Clara dau age 17 Manageress Grocery shop

All born Liverpool.

Alexander's marriage to Beatrice Hilton at St Leonard's Bootle is on Ancestry.co.uk here are the details from the parish image.

25th Dec 1912

Alexander Shaw age 27 Bachelor Pawnbroker address 39 Blackburn Grove (229 Marsh Lane crossed out) father Alexander Shaw (deceased) labourer

Beatrice Hilton age 26 address 37 Blackburn Grove father George Hilton Labourer

Witnesses: George Hilton and Clara Shaw
